Shared Rooms Did Not Provide Required Floor Space

Bywood East Health CareMinneapolis, Minnesota Survey Completed on 05-07-2026

Summary

The facility failed to ensure shared resident rooms had at least 80 square feet per resident in 23 rooms identified as 101, 102, 107, 108, 109, 208, 212, 213, 214, 215, 216, 217, 301, 302, 307, 308, 309, 312, 313, 314, 315, 316, and 317. A Room Assignment and Census Report dated 4/13/26 showed a census of 64 and identified rooms with current residents and open beds that would be occupied by three residents when full. The report indicated three rooms already housed three residents, two rooms were empty and could take two residents, and five rooms had one resident and could take a second resident. A tour on 5/5/25 verified the listed rooms either had three residents or could accommodate three residents if needed. During interview, the DON stated there had been no discussion in weekly bed management meetings about moving residents to meet the 80 square foot per resident requirement. The DON reviewed the census report and confirmed there were two completely empty rooms and five rooms with only one resident. The maintenance supervisor measured one room at 230 square feet, which provided 76.67 square feet per resident when divided among three residents, and stated all rooms had the same square footage. Observation of room [ROOM NUMBER] showed R25 had belongings on the floor from the back wall to the foot board of the bed and from the side of the bed to the curtain separating him from the roommate in the middle. R25 stated he was not sure why the facility had three residents to a room and said more space would be nice for belongings and movement. The administrator stated the facility discussed behaviors, incident reports, and possible admissions in weekly bed management meetings, but did not discuss moving residents when a bed opened to provide at least 80 square feet of living space. The administrator also stated new admissions were told the room size was less than 80 square feet, but current residents in three-person rooms were not told when a bed opened unless they noticed an open room and requested a bed change.

Insufficient Room Size in A-Wing Single Resident Rooms
B
F0912 F912: Provide rooms that are at least 80 square feet per resident in multiple rooms and 100 square feet for single resident rooms.
Short Summary

The facility failed to ensure that 13 single resident rooms on the A-wing met the required 100 sq ft of usable floor space, and 6 occupied rooms were identified as noncompliant. The DON confirmed the rooms did not meet the standard, while an RN reported no resident complaints about room size and the Administrators stated they had no requests for room moves or complaints from current residents. One resident said staff care was not inhibited by the room size, and the facility reported it had previously moved a resident to a larger room for family visiting needs.

Failure to Provide Required Minimum Square Footage in Multi-Occupancy Rooms
D
F0912 F912: Provide rooms that are at least 80 square feet per resident in multiple rooms and 100 square feet for single resident rooms.
Short Summary

The facility failed to meet regulatory and policy requirements for minimum usable living space in multi-occupancy resident rooms. Policy required at least 80 sq ft of usable floor space per resident in semi-private rooms, but surveyor measurements of multiple bed areas in two rooms, conducted with the maintenance director, DON, and later the administrator, showed bed spaces ranging from about 47 to 75.33 sq ft, even when adjacent common areas were included. The administrator confirmed that these room sizes were below the required minimum.

Room Size Below Required Standard
B
F0912 F912: Provide rooms that are at least 80 square feet per resident in multiple rooms and 100 square feet for single resident rooms.
Short Summary

Room Size Below Required Standard: The facility failed to meet the required 80 sq. ft. per resident in two multi-resident rooms. Census and accommodation records showed Rooms 3 and 4 each had capacity for four residents, and the Client Accommodation Analysis measured each room at 272 sq. ft. During a tour, the ADM confirmed the rooms were below the required space per resident and stated the reduced room size could decrease space for residents, staff, and equipment.

Insufficient Bedroom Square Footage in Multiple Occupancy Rooms
B
F0912 F912: Provide rooms that are at least 80 square feet per resident in multiple rooms and 100 square feet for single resident rooms.
Short Summary

Insufficient Bedroom Square Footage in Multiple Occupancy Rooms: The facility failed to provide the required 80 square feet per resident in 17 of 28 bedrooms. Review of the waiver request showed multiple 2-bed rooms at 78.75 square feet per resident and multiple 3-bed rooms at 75 square feet per resident. During observations and resident interviews, occupants reported no concerns about quality of life, quality of care, or safety related to the room space.

Insufficient Square Footage in Multiple Resident Rooms
B
F0912 F912: Provide rooms that are at least 80 square feet per resident in multiple rooms and 100 square feet for single resident rooms.
Short Summary

Insufficient square footage was identified in multiple resident rooms after surveyors found that 10 of 23 rooms did not meet the required 80 sq. ft. per resident. The facility’s waiver request and room measurements showed several double- and quadruple-occupancy rooms providing only 77.5 to 78.5 sq. ft. per resident, although residents were observed moving freely and staff had adequate space to provide care.
